引言
导航网站的CSS Custom Highlight自定义高亮是CSS标准持续演进的重要成果,为前端开发者提供了更强大、更直观的样式控制能力。本文从技术背景、核心特性、应用场景、实现指南和最佳实践五个方面进行深入分析。
技术背景
CSS演进
CSS从最初的简单样式描述语言发展为功能丰富的样式系统。导航网站的CSS Custom Highlight自定义高亮代表了CSS社区长期讨论和实践验证的成果。
标准化进程
导航网站的CSS Custom Highlight自定义高亮由CSS工作组推进标准化,经过提案讨论、浏览器实验和规范修订,形成了稳定的规范。
设计哲学
导航网站的CSS Custom Highlight自定义高亮遵循渐进增强和向后兼容原则,确保现有代码不受影响。
核心特性
语法规范
导航网站的CSS Custom Highlight自定义高亮引入了新的语法结构,使CSS代码更清晰和语义化。
层叠规则
导航网站的CSS Custom Highlight自定义高亮在现有层叠规则基础上扩展,确保优先级计算符合预期。
性能特性
导航网站的CSS Custom Highlight自定义高亮经过浏览器引擎优化,确保样式计算和布局渲染高效执行。
应用场景
响应式设计
导航网站的CSS Custom Highlight自定义高亮简化了媒体查询和布局适配的复杂度。
组件样式
导航网站的CSS Custom Highlight自定义高亮提供了更精确的样式隔离和封装能力。
动画效果
导航网站的CSS Custom Highlight自定义高亮为动画和过渡提供了更底层的控制能力。
实现指南
特性检测
使用@supports判断浏览器支持情况,提供回退方案。
渐进增强
导航网站的CSS Custom Highlight自定义高亮应配合特性查询使用,确保基础功能可用。
工具支持
导航网站的CSS Custom Highlight自定义高亮已被主流CSS工具链支持,包括PostCSS和Sass。
最佳实践
编码规范
导航网站的CSS Custom Highlight自定义高亮的使用应遵循团队编码规范。
性能监控
通过DevTools监控布局抖动和样式计算性能。
设计系统
导航网站的CSS Custom Highlight自定义高亮应纳入设计系统的基础设施层。
总结
导航网站的CSS Custom Highlight自定义高亮代表了CSS技术的重要进步。通过合理应用和精心优化,开发者可以构建更灵活、更高效的Web界面。
